Joshua 14

Land Division West of the Jordan

1Now these are the portions that the Israelites (God prevails) inherited in the land of Canaan (lowland), as distributed by Eleazar (God has helped) the priest, Joshua (YHWH saves) son of Nun (fish / posterity), and the heads of the families of the tribes of Israel. 2Their inheritance was assigned by lot for the nine and a half tribes, as the LORD {YHWH} had commanded through Moses (drawn out). 3For Moses (drawn out) had given the inheritance east of the Jordan (flowing down) to the other two and a half tribes. But he granted no inheritance among them to the Levites.

4The descendants of Joseph (YHWH has added) became two tribes, Manasseh (causing to forget) and Ephraim (doubly fruitful). And no portion of the land was given to the Levites, except for cities in which to live, along with pasturelands for their flocks and herds.

5So the Israelites (God prevails) did as the LORD {YHWH} had commanded Moses (drawn out), and they divided the land.

Caleb Requests Hebron

6Then the sons of Judah (praised) approached Joshua (YHWH saves) at Gilgal (a wheel), and Caleb (dog) son of Jephunneh (He will be facing) the Kenizzite said to him, “You know what the LORD {YHWH} said to Moses (drawn out) the man of God {Elohim} at Kadesh-barnea (holy) about you and me. 7I was forty years old when Moses (drawn out) the servant of the LORD {YHWH} sent me from Kadesh-barnea (holy) to spy out the land, and I brought back to him an honest report.

8Although my brothers who went with me made the hearts of the people melt with fear, I remained loyal to the LORD my God {YHWH Elohay}. 9On that day Moses (drawn out) swore to me, saying, ‘Surely the land on which you have set foot will be an inheritance to you and your children forever, because you have wholly followed the LORD my God {YHWH Elohay}.’

10Now behold, as the LORD promised, He {YHWH} has kept me alive these forty-five years since He spoke this word to Moses (drawn out), while Israel (he wrestles with God) wandered in the wilderness. So here I am today, eighty-five years old, 11still as strong today as I was the day Moses (drawn out) sent me out. As my strength was then, so it is now for war, for going out, and for coming in.

12Now therefore give me this hill country that the LORD {YHWH} promised me on that day, for you yourself heard then that the Anakim (long-necked) were there, with great and fortified cities. Perhaps with the LORD’s help I will drive them out, as the LORD has spoken.”

13Then Joshua (YHWH saves) blessed Caleb (dog) son of Jephunneh (He will be facing) and gave him Hebron (association) as his inheritance. 14Therefore Hebron (association) belongs to Caleb (dog) son of Jephunneh (He will be facing) the Kenizzite as an inheritance to this day, because he wholly followed the LORD, the God {YHWH Elohe} of Israel (he wrestles with God). 15(Hebron (association) used to be called Kiriath-arba (city of Arba), after Arba, the greatest man among the Anakim (long-necked).)

Then the land had rest from war.
